Transponder Chip Replacement

If your BMW key fob isn't functioning correctly the transponder chip could be damaged or out of service. These chips are an important component of your vehicle's key. They send a signal to its immobilizer system, preventing it from starting without the correct key.
You can replace the BMW key fob chip by yourself with the right tools and a few basic steps. But, it is crucial to follow the correct procedure in order to avoid doing so can damage the key and void the warranty on your car. This procedure is more complex than a standard car key, since it requires the use of specific equipment and advanced skills.
It is also recommended to visit a locksmith to make sure that the new key comes with a transponder chip that works. These experts can help you to replace a damaged key fob chip and get your car back on the road in no time at all.

BMW keys are different from the standard car key. These high-end, German automobiles use a unique lock system that requires specialized skills to program and replace. Instead of standard keys that have a simple cut to match the ignition lock cylinder, modern BMW keys are equipped with transponder chips that communicate with the car's electronic systems. The chip helps to confirm that the proper key fob has been installed, which prevents an unauthorised starting of the car. This type of key may also be more costly to replace if it is lost.
